A Phase 1 Clinical Study Comparing GS101 and Dupixent® After Subcutaneous Injection

Condition: Atopic Dermatitis (AD)  ·  Sponsor: Jiangsu Genscend Biopharmaceutical Co., Ltd

PhasePhase 1
Planned participants294
Who can joinMale, 18 Years to 55 Years
Healthy volunteersYes

About this study

This is a randomized, double-blind, three-arm, parallel-group study designed to demonstrate the similarity of the pharmacokinetics (PK), safety, and immunogenicity of GS101 injection compared with U.S. commercial Dupixent® and CN commercial Dupixent® in healthy adult participants in China. A total of 294 healthy male adult participants, with 98 participants per treatment group across 3 groups.
